The Future of Water Infrastructure with Pipebots
In a groundbreaking development, researchers have unveiled a new class of futuristic robots called "Pipebots" designed to inspect water pipes and prevent the costly process of revealing leaks by digging up roads. These miniature machines, measuring just 40mm in width, are capable of autonomously navigating underground pipes, detecting leaks, and even identifying potential issues without requiring workers to remove surfaces beneath them. This innovation aims to revolutionize the way water infrastructure is managed and save the UK economy billions.
Pipebots, sometimes referred to as stepped, or walking robots, are equipped with advanced sensors and cameras that enable them to explore pipes and locate leaks instantly, saving significant resources. They can operate even in tricky environments, avoiding restricted areas such as customer connections and efficiently clearing out blocked zones by working with a few at a time. This could lead to widespread improvements in water supply reliability and reduce the strain on the national economy by potentially saving hundreds of millions of pounds annually.
